In 2023, Brazilian meat companies achieved record processing volumes of chicken and pork, and the second-highest level of livestock slaughter in history, as per the national census office data. The country, being the world's largest beef and chicken supplier and the fourth largest pork exporter, saw a nearly 14% increase in cattle slaughter to 34.06 million head. Record exports were also noted with 2.01 million metric tons of fresh beef. Chicken and pig slaughter reached record levels as well, totaling 6.28 billion and 57.17 million heads respectively.
